Wayne Gretzky was the captain of the Edmonton Oilers in 1985. The season’s victory against the Philadelphia Flyers brought out the mastermind side of Gretzky in front of the world. However, Gretzky’s planning wasn’t limited to leading the team but also owning one. 

via Getty

In the same year, Gretzky purchased Hull Olympiques of Quebec, a major team from the Junior Hockey League. The great one made this deal at the whopping amount of $135,000 dollars. However, what came as a shock for the big businessmen was how conveniently Gretzky made a profit of almost $300,000 from that deal in just 7 years. The chosen one sold the Junior team for $430,000 in 1992.

While the chosen one made headlines throughout his two-decade-long career, the discussions around his earnings intensified in 1990. This was the year when the legendary player signed a $30 Million extension contract with the Los Angeles Kings. The contract extended his tenure with L.A Kings for nine upcoming seasons. 

via Getty

The contract not only made him the highest-paid NHL player, but also secured his name in the list of the richest players across the globe.
